AC Warning Signs

When To Schedule AC Service In Lantana

Coastal Florida cooling problems rarely improve on their own. Scheduling AC service early can help reduce strain, protect major components, improve humidity control, and prevent minor problems from becoming expensive repairs.

Sticky Indoor Air

If the house feels damp, sticky, or uncomfortable even when the thermostat setting looks right, the system may be struggling with humidity removal, airflow, coil performance, or sizing issues.

Drain Line Trouble

Water near the indoor unit can point to a clogged condensate line, frozen coil, drain pan issue, or airflow restriction. In Lantana’s humidity, these problems should be checked quickly.

Weak Or Uneven Cooling

Rooms that stay warm may be caused by duct restrictions, blower concerns, dirty coils, refrigerant performance, insulation gaps, or an aging system losing capacity.

Have questions about AC repairs, maintenance, Lennox systems, Daikin units, or coastal cooling performance in Lantana? These answers can help you know what to expect before scheduling service.

AC service may include checking airflow, refrigerant performance, electrical components, thermostat operation, blower function, coil condition, condensate drainage, filter condition, temperature split, and overall cooling output. The exact service depends on whether the visit is for a repair, tune-up, maintenance appointment, or system evaluation.

Many South Florida homeowners benefit from AC maintenance at least once per year. Near coastal areas like Lantana, humidity, salt air, long runtime, and heavy summer usage can make regular maintenance especially helpful for protecting airflow, drainage, efficiency, and comfort.

Indoor humidity can be caused by weak airflow, short cycling, dirty coils, clogged filters, drain issues, oversized equipment, duct problems, or a system that is no longer removing moisture effectively. A service visit helps identify the actual cause.

The better choice depends on system age, repair cost, efficiency, comfort performance, refrigerant type, and how often the unit needs service. If a repair is practical, we will explain that. If replacement may offer better long-term value, we can review options including Lennox, Daikin, and other cooling systems.
